O Holy Night (traditional)
O holy night! The stars are
brightly shining
It is the night of our dear Saviour's birth
Long lay the world in sin and error pining
Till He appeared and so felt its worth
A thrill of hope the weary world rejoices
For yonder breaks a new and glorious morn
Fall on your knees! Oh, hear
the angels' voices!
O night divine, O night when Christ was born
O night, O night divine!
Truly He taught us to love
one another
His law is love and His gospel is peace
Chains shall he break, for the slave is our brother
And in his name all oppression shall cease
Sweet hymns of joy in grateful chorus raise we
Let all within praise His holy name
Fall on your knees! Oh, hear
the angels' voices!
O night divine, O night when Christ was born
O night, O night divine!
